Output 19637a24bcf258ca8afb6983c431e7bc2cba9dce0c6a6e886a204e90c6e5f083:0

value
6952362105269
script pubkey
OP_0 OP_PUSHBYTES_20 ed626da984a3e93dbb3311af01603cbb716fda09
address
tb1qa43xm2vy505nmwenzxhszcpuhdcklksfyt436q
transaction
19637a24bcf258ca8afb6983c431e7bc2cba9dce0c6a6e886a204e90c6e5f083
confirmations
188712
spent
true